About this course
Discrete mathematics is the backbone of modern computer science, forming the basis of algorithms, data structures, and database theory. If you are preparing for competitive technical exams or looking to strengthen your software engineering foundations, mastering these logical structures is essential. This course guides you from absolute beginner concepts to advanced analytical thinking through clear, structured text lessons.
You will transition from memorizing formulas to deeply understanding logical proofs and mathematical structures. By reading through our step-by-step explanations and practicing with targeted exercises, you will develop the analytical mindset needed to solve complex computing problems and excel in rigorous technical examinations.
What you'll learn:
- Understand propositional logic, truth tables, and logical equivalences
- Master core set theory, relations, functions, and their properties
- Apply combinatorics and counting principles to solve algorithmic problems
- Learn graph theory fundamentals, including trees, connectivity, and traversals
- Practice mathematical induction and other essential proof techniques
- Explore modern applications of discrete math in cryptography and security
The course begins with foundational definitions and key terminology, ensuring you build a strong conceptual base. From there, you will progress through structured modules covering logic, sets, counting, and graphs, with each concept reinforced by practical, written problem-solving scenarios.
This course is designed for beginners, computer science students, and self-taught programmers. No advanced mathematical background is required to start.
